2 Corinthians 9:13
Comments
Do you not know, he says, they will pray for you and they will ‘long after you for the exceeding grace of God in you.’ In other words, thanking God for his grace in you. They will give thanks to God not only for remembering them and providing for them in their need, but for the way that he did it. They will give thanks for the feelings of compassion and love in fellow believers who sent forth such a gift. God is sovereign over the hearts of his people and arouses feelings generosity in them, and Paul does everything in his power to further stimulate these feelings.
